Applications Segmentation

One of the primary applications of twin-shaft wastewater grinders is in municipal wastewater treatment plants. These facilities require robust equipment to effectively grind and shred solid waste materials such as debris, plastics, and organic matter. Twin-shaft grinders excel in this role due to their dual-shaft design that ensures efficient cutting and grinding of tough solids. By reducing solid waste size, these grinders facilitate easier handling, processing, and disposal downstream in the wastewater treatment process. Municipalities benefit from improved operational efficiency and reduced maintenance costs when employing twin-shaft wastewater grinders.

Industrial applications represent another significant segment for twin-shaft wastewater grinders. Industries such as food processing, pharmaceuticals, and manufacturing generate wastewater containing various solids that need efficient grinding and disposal. Twin-shaft grinders are essential in these settings to maintain operational cleanliness and comply with environmental regulations. They handle diverse solid waste streams effectively, ensuring that wastewater treatment systems operate smoothly and adhere to discharge standards. Industries appreciate the reliability and durability of twin-shaft grinders, which contribute to sustainable and compliant wastewater management practices.

Another vital application area is in agricultural wastewater treatment. Farms and agricultural facilities produce wastewater contaminated with organic materials, crop residues, and other solids. Twin-shaft grinders are utilized here to break down these solids into smaller, manageable particles, facilitating easier handling and processing in subsequent treatment stages. Agricultural operations benefit from improved wastewater treatment efficiency and reduced clogging in irrigation systems, thereby enhancing overall farm productivity and environmental stewardship.

Furthermore, twin-shaft wastewater grinders find application in commercial establishments such as restaurants, hotels, and shopping malls. These environments generate wastewater containing food scraps, paper products, and other solid waste materials. Twin-shaft grinders play a crucial role in these settings by grinding and macerating solids, preventing blockages in drainage systems, and maintaining hygiene standards. Commercial facilities rely on these grinders to ensure smooth wastewater flow and compliance with sanitation regulations, contributing to a clean and safe environment for employees and patrons alike.

Lastly, twin-shaft grinders are increasingly used in residential wastewater treatment systems. Homes and residential complexes require effective grinding and shredding of solids from kitchen sinks, bathrooms, and laundry drains to prevent pipe blockages and ensure efficient wastewater flow. Twin-shaft grinders are compact and efficient, fitting well within residential plumbing systems to enhance reliability and reduce maintenance needs. Homeowners benefit from improved wastewater management and reduced plumbing costs, making twin-shaft grinders a valuable investment in residential settings.
